Context & Background: How the Cavs Secured the Fourth Seed

Cleveland’s 49-33 record was forged through elite defensive continuity and explosive backcourt play. Despite facing several mid-season injury spells to key rotational players, the Cavs maintained a top-five defensive rating in the league. Head coach Kenny Atkinson's offensive system unlocked higher three-point volume, allowing Cleveland to stay neck-and-neck with rival powerhouses like Milwaukee and New York.

Key pillars driving this standing include:



  • Donovan Mitchell's Leadership: Mitchell continued his All-NBA caliber play, anchoring the offense during clutch fourth-quarter situations.
  • Evan Mobley's Defensive Ascent: Mobley’s versatility on the defensive end made him a premier Defensive Player of the Year candidate, locking down the paint alongside Jarrett Allen.
  • Darius Garland’s Facilitation: Garland’s pick-and-roll efficiency kept the offense fluid, even when opponents attempted to blitz Mitchell.

By staying out of the volatile Play-In Tournament, the Cavs ensured home-court advantage in the opening round of the postseason, validating the front office's long-term team-building strategy.

Impact & Utility: What These Standings Mean for the Offseason

Finishing as the fourth seed has significant ramifications for Cleveland's strategy during this July 2026 offseason. Securing a top-four spot has boosted Cleveland's profile as an attractive destination for ring-chasing veterans looking for impactful bench roles.

Furthermore, this standing directly impacts:



  • Draft Positioning: Picking later in the first round has forced the front office to prioritize seasoned collegiate players who can contribute immediately off the bench.
  • Salary Cap Flexibility: With core contract extensions kicking in, the front office is navigating the luxury tax aprons carefully to maintain this competitive roster without sacrificing depth.
  • Internal Expectations: Back-to-back years of home-court advantage in the first round mean the expectation for the upcoming season is no longer just making the playoffs, but actively contending for an Eastern Conference Finals appearance.
